Description

ETUDE Pang Pang Hair Shadow is a waterproof hair powder designed to fill in sparse areas along the hairline, creating a fuller and thicker appearance. Suitable for both men and women, it comes in three shades: Dark Brown, Light Brown, and Natural Black.

How to Use

  • Take an appropriate amount on the puff and lightly pat the hairline area that looks sparse.

Benefits

  • Waterproof and sweat-resistant formula ensures long-lasting hair makeup.
  • Light and delicate texture allows easy application on sensitive areas like the crown or forehead line.
  • Available in three natural shades to suit various hair colors.

Key Ingredients

  • Talc: A mineral used to absorb moisture and improve the texture of the product.
  • Iron Oxides (CI 77499, CI 77492, CI 77491): Pigments that provide color to the product.
  • Mica: A mineral that adds shimmer and enhances the product's appearance.
  • Dimethicone: A silicone that provides smooth application and a silky feel.
  • Ethylhexylglycerin: A skin-conditioning agent and preservative.
